CourseDescription:

Online Advanced Placement Human Geography is designed to be the equivalent of a one semester college introductory course in Geography. The course introduces the student to the systematic study of patterns and processes that have created the human world on earth, as we know it today.It seeks to demonstrate how human beings change the earth locally, regionally, and globally by the way that they inhabit it. It willconversely show how humans arrange their habitation to fit the physical locale in which they live.

Students who register for an online course should understand that online instruction requires more dedication, self-discipline, and time management skills than traditional classroom instruction.
